They are the elbows of a Voit manifold which was designed by Fred Roberts while at Voit. Voit part number VTK for the standard valve and VTJ for the reserve valve
They were eccentric which allowed a movement of about 3/4 inch between cylinders to insure perfect positioning of the cylinders regardless of size.
This manifold often was used with the VJ whip valve.
Both the manfold and the valve had serious design problems and only lasted a short time in the Voit armentarium.
